Made from solid wood, the Naïve Bench is as strong as it is visually gracious. The item can be made in two sizes, also with or without the padding that comes in the eight colours of the Naïve Low Chair. If unpadded, the bench seat is either black or oiled ash wood. And like the other pieces in this family, it’s genuinely easy to assemble as well as effortlessly adaptable to any room.
